Discover the tranquil beauty of Heyl Sanctuary in Wellesley, a serene oasis spanning 1.4 acres that offers a rejuvenating escape for walkers and hikers. Surrounded by lush greenery and native flora, the sanctuary's peaceful ambiance invites nature enthusiasts to immerse themselves in the tranquility of the surroundings, making it an ideal destination for those seeking a refreshing outdoor experience. Visitors to Heyl Sanctuary can partake in a variety of outdoor activities, including leisurely strolls, invigorating hikes, and nature observation. Whether you prefer a leisurely walk along the scenic trails or a more challenging hike, the sanctuary provides diverse terrain to cater to different fitness levels. With Wellesley's mild climate, walkers and hikers can enjoy the park's offerings throughout much of the year, making it a fantastic destination for outdoor enthusiasts. FAQs About Heyl Sanctuary

What is the best season to walk in Heyl Sanctuary?

The best season to walk in Heyl Sanctuary is in the spring and fall when the weather is mild and the foliage is vibrant.

What are the typical weather conditions to prepare for in Heyl Sanctuary?

In Heyl Sanctuary, you should prepare for varying weather conditions throughout the year. Summers are warm and humid, while winters can be cold with occasional snow. It's important to dress in layers and be prepared for changes in weather.

What kind of wildlife might you encounter in Heyl Sanctuary?

In Heyl Sanctuary, you might encounter white-tailed deer, various bird species, and small mammals like squirrels and chipmunks. It's important to respect their natural habitat and observe them from a distance.
